DocumentCode
345133
Title
An interactive modeling and generation tool for the design of Hw/Sw systems
Author
Muller, F. ; Calvez, J.P. ; Heller, D. ; Pasquier, O.
Author_Institution
IRESTE, Nantes Univ., France
Volume
1
fYear
1999
fDate
1999
Firstpage
382
Abstract
This paper addresses the design of nowadays embedded hardware and software systems. We propose an interactive tool enabling designers: to easily describe and configure system solutions at the functional and the architectural levels, to interactively define properties for all internal components, to incrementally generate executable code programs for both hardware and software components. The basis of our approach is the MCSE methodology which specifies the description model and the method designers can follow to develop Hw/Sw solutions. The graphical model useful for system-level description includes the functional structure, behaviors of components, the physical architecture, the functional→architecture mapping after Hw/Sw partitioning. Our model also includes the concept of attribute to specify standard and user-defined properties for all components. These attributes are interactively edited and they directly drive a set of code generators, each one focussing a specific target (C with WxWorks, synthesizable VHDL, Hw/Sw interface, C++)
Keywords
hardware description languages; hardware-software codesign; systems analysis; Hw/Sw systems; MCSE methodology; architectural levels; code generators; executable code programs; hardware software codesign; interactive modeling and generation tool; system solutions; Cogeneration; Computer architecture; Hardware; Software performance;
fLanguage
English
Publisher
ieee
Conference_Titel
EUROMICRO Conference, 1999. Proceedings. 25th
Conference_Location
Milan
ISSN
1089-6503
Print_ISBN
0-7695-0321-7
Type
conf
DOI
10.1109/EURMIC.1999.794495
Filename
794495
Link To Document